How did the Beatles 'sellout' if they had nothing to betray? Their first albums were extremely successful from the get go and made accessible music.

Taking someone else's ideas and making them popular isn't necessarily bad in the Beatles' case, because they weren't trying to be radical with them. In that case 'real' experimental bands in the 60s cant even compare to the Beatles. The Beatles were the intermediaries between experimentation and the pop world. The radical and sudden revolution of music in the 60s didn't sell, didn't get noticed until decades later when it doesn't matter. The Beatles changed what was going on in their time frame.
